OnGrid is a digital trust platform that leverages technologies to make trust establishment and accountability assurance faster and digital. OnGrid platform (web or APIs) can be used for verifying employees, contractors in order to mitigate risk and ensure compliance, and for other scenarios as well where trust is to be established. These scenarios include verification of users, merchants or customers in use cases covering disbursal of loan, offering an insurance product, giving a house, vehicle…N/A

Equifax
Suppose you are a property manager and would like to verify your tenants' details. In that case, Equifax is one of the most popular and commonly used id verification or background check software that is suggested to use. Cost wise every check is about $13 but it is worth paying the money and getting the tenants verified rather than having the wrong tenants on the property.
